This code point first appeared in version 3.0 of the Unicode® Standard and belongs to the "CJK Unified Ideographs Extension A" block which goes from 0x3400 to 0x4DBF.
This code point is mapped to an ideograph which can be defined as a kind of water bird.

Encodings (Unicode characters converter)
The following character table converter for +u4D02 allows you to see the value of the character in different encodings
encoding | hexadecimal | decimal | binary |
---|---|---|---|
UTF-8 | E4 B4 82 | 14988418 | 11100100 10110100 10000010 |
UCS2 | 02 4D | 589 | 00000010 01001101 |
UTF-16LE | 02 4D | 589 | 00000010 01001101 |
UTF-16BE | 4D 02 | 19714 | 01001101 00000010 |
UTF7 | 2B 54 51 49 2D | 186098207021 | 00101011 01010100 01010001 01001001 00101101 |
UTF7-IMAP | 26 54 51 49 2D | 164623370541 | 00100110 01010100 01010001 01001001 00101101 |
